Sie sind hier

Firmware Upgrade auf HP Unified 830 WLAN Controller

Dieser Blogeintrag zeigt wie Sie die Firmware auf einem HP Unified 830 WLAN Controller aktualisieren. Diese Prozedur lässt sich auch auf die größeren Controller 850 und 870 übertragen. Bevor Sie mit dem Upgrade beginnen, sollten Sie die Konfigurationsdateien und die alte Firmware sichern. 

Mit dem Kommando "display version" können Sie die aktuell laufende Firmware ausfindig machen:

<controller>dis version
HP Comware Platform Software
Comware Software, Version 5.20.109, Release 3507P26
Copyright (c) 2010-2014 Hewlett-Packard Development Company, L.P.
HP 830 24P uptime is 0 week, 0 day, 0 hour, 56 minutes

HP 830 24P with 1 RMI XLS 208 750MHz Processor
512M bytes DDR2
1024M bytes Flash Memory
Hardware Version is Ver.B
CPLD Version is 006
Basic Bootrom Version is 2.00
Extend Bootrom Version is 2.02
[Slot 0]830 24P LSW Hardware Version is NA
[Slot 1]830 24P Hardware Version is Ver.B

Wir haben in unserem Fall eine Version 5.20.109 mit Release 3507P26 vorliegen.

Im nächsten Schritt laden Sie die passende Software von der HP Seite runter:

https://h10145.www1.hpe.com/downloads/SoftwareReleases.aspx?ProductNumber=JG641A

Wir müssen nun prüfen, ob genügend Speicherplatz vorliegt:

<controller>dir

Directory of flash:/
   0     -rw-      3327  Oct 19 2015 18:13:29   startup.cfg
   1     -rw- 134733824  Dec 09 2014 16:55:00   hp830-cmw520-r3507p26.bin
   2     drw-         -  Nov 04 2014 23:13:31   porta
   3     -rw-     37682  Nov 04 2014 23:16:35   hpnv2.zip
   4     -rw-     87900  Nov 04 2014 00:22:32   patch_mpu.bin
   5     -rw-       108  Nov 04 2014 00:23:56   patchstate
   6     -rw-       298  Nov 04 2014 00:08:14   system.xml
   7     -rw-  89019392  Jun 05 2014 08:57:16   main.bin
   8     -rw-       624  Jun 05 2014 09:02:02   wlan_ca_certificate.cer
   9     -rw-      1800  Jun 05 2014 09:02:02   wlan_local_certificate.pfx

1015424 KB total (649676 KB free)

 

In unserem Fall ist noch genügend Speicher frei (ca. 650MB), so dass wir die neue Firmware zusätzlich ablegen können. Sollte nicht genügend Speicherplatz vorhanden sein, müsste die alte Firmware gelöscht werden:

<controller>delete flash:/hp830-cmw520-r3507p26.bin
Delete flash:/hp830-cmw520-r3507p26.bin?[Y/N]:Y
%Delete file flash:/hp830-cmw520-r3507p26.bin...Done.
<controller>

 

Nun starten wir unsere TFTP Programm und laden die neue Firmware von dort runter:

<controller>tftp 192.168.2.111 get HP830-CMW520-R3507P41.bin
  File will be transferred in binary mode
  Downloading file from remote TFTP server, please wait…

 

Dieser Prozess dauert bei dieser Version ca. 15 Minuten. Anschließend kommt folgende Meldung:

 

  File will be transferred in binary mode
  Downloading file from remote TFTP server, please wait...\
  TFTP: 148577280 bytes received in 918 second(s)
  File downloaded successfully.

 

Der neue Dateiname der Firmware muss noch in der Boot-Loader Variable gesetzt werden:

<controller>boot-loader file flash:/hp830-cmw520-r3507p41.bin main
  This command will set the boot file. Continue? [Y/N]:Y
  The specified file will be used as the main boot file at the next reboot on slot 1!
<controller>dis boot-loader
  Failed to get the boot file used this time!
  The boot file used next time:flash:/hp830-cmw520-r3507p41.bin attribute: main
  Failed to get the backup boot file used next time!
  Failed to get the secure boot file used next time!

 

Danach kann der Controller neu gestartet werden:

<controller>reboot
 Start to check configuration with next startup configuration file, please wait.........DONE!
 This command will reboot the device. Continue? [Y/N]:y

 

Für den Neustart benötigen Sie mindestens ein Zeitfenster von 15 Minuten. Die Praxis hat gezeigt, dass der Controller erst nach 5 Minuten Uptime auch per SSH oder Telnet wieder erreichbar ist. 

Nach erfolgreichem Update sollte der Controller die neue Software anzeigen:

 

<controller>display version
HP Comware Platform Software
Comware Software, Version 5.20.109, Release 3507P41